April 5, 2010

After an Easter Weekend with temperatures in the 20’s, Hepatica was in bloom in our garden. Bloodroot, too, was almost in full bloom. Location: Maple Crescent Observer: Drew Monkman

March 11, 2010

We had a Common Grackle at our feeder in southeast Peterborough this morning. (Note: Colin Jones also reported a grackle today from Lakefield. Temperatures today reached 14 C.) Location: Peterborough Observer: Vic Henderson

March 8, 2010

A lone, adult Ring-billed Gull was flying above Edmison Heights School this afternoon. It is the first I’ve seen this “pre-spring.” Location: Marina Blvd, Peterborough Observer: Drew Monkman
